- 1、本文档共3页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
JAVA新手该如何学习JAVA JAVA菜鸟必读
如何学习JAVA
JAVA语言伴随着互联网的发展已经成为重要的网络编程语言,关于如何学习JAVA这个话题
也持续已久,本文是基于数年网龄文章以及数年来程序猿爆料结合而成,对众多初学者具有
实质性一篇指导性的文章,对如何学习JAVA 的步奏作了介绍,同样也可用于开发领域其他
技能的学习。
个人对于如何学好JAVA提供一些看法,希望对初学者有所帮助
一、思考
在学习任何一门技术前,特别是学习JAVA,你有必要静下心思考一下:
1.你对学习JAVA是否有兴趣
2.您是否能静下心潜心研究以及学习JAVA:
大家都知道兴趣是最好的老师,如果您对JAVA毫无兴趣,相信你没法能静下心学习以及
潜心研究JAVA。如果您认为您具备以上两点,那么请继续
二、准备
JAVA不是一门独立存在的一门编程语言,它与其他语言都有共同性也有不同之处。技术
的联系都是千丝万缕的。就好比现在JAVA应用最多之处恐怕就是WEB,那么你就需要了解
前端,也就是我们常常说的html,css等等。所以JAVA所涉及的技术领域并不是单一的,
你应该要学习JAVA所涉及的基础知识,对于 “CLASSPATH要怎么设置啊”、“跪求JDK下
载地址”等等问题,你不该问,因为Internet上太多答案了,甚至换个角度说,你是不是
还不适合 直接学习编程?
1)买本Java学习用书。
市面上关于JAVA方面的书其实有很多,但是并不是每一本适合你自己,我也不建议初学
者海淘大量书籍,其实书不在于多,在于是否适合自己,你自己是否看得懂,此外要求希望
比较新版本书籍,因为技术每天都在更新。网络上学习JAVA资源很多,但是不够系统,书
籍或许是您系统学习JAVA 的一个途径。关于JAVA方面的培训,网上有很多培训这类的机构,
潭州学院,传智播客,都是取决于个人对于培训概念,更要个人亲身去体验一下培训质量,
但不管怎么说还是需要自我修行才是最重要的。
2)准备JAVA学习环境
准备您学习环境,很简单,就是安装JDK。建议用UltraEdit、EditPlus的文本编辑器配
置你的学习环境,网上有很多关于环境配置的文章,大家都可以去瞧一瞧。对于JAVA初学
者,不建议用IDE工具,通过一行行的代码,您会遇上很多问题,只有这样才能培养你怎么
去解决问题,并加深你对JAVA 的理解,为日后编程生活积累丰富的知识。
三、 Java基础学习之路
学习JAVA虽然过程会比较艰辛,但是苦中有乐。Java的体系分为JavaSE、JavaEE和Java
ME,Java的敲门砖就是Java SE 了,也就是你要入门学习的内容,不论你日后是选择哪个
体系领域作为发展方向,你都得从Java SE起步。
学习Java SE,打好Java基础;如果想学Java EE (对不起,我不了解Java ME,所以我无
法涉及Java ME 的相关内容),对于AWT、Swing是否要学习呢,我个人是觉得还是要知道
其所以然的,特别是其事件处理模式,我强烈建议初学者一定要弄清楚,其他 具体的开发
就不一定要全面掌握了,毕竟AWT、Swing方面的内容足够用几本大部头的书才能描述详尽;
当然,如果你的工作就是做 AWT、Swing开发,那就另当别论了。I/O、Thread都是基础之
一。
4. Java EE学习之路
学完JAVASE,别以为掌握JAVA,那只是完成 “万里长征”的第一步。接下来选择学习Java
EE或是Java ME (或者你还想不断深入学习Java SE,只要你喜欢,你可以一直深入下去,
就像前面所说的,我不会讲到JavaME 的学习);估计选择JavaEE方面的学习者会多一些,
Java EE所涉及技术非常多,考虑到初学者的接受程度,我会尽量从最常用的角度来介绍。
学习Java EE,在开发环境上不建议再用文本编辑器,我感觉NetBeans 比较适合初学者,
个人也非常喜欢NetBeans,如果你喜欢用别的IDE如Eclipse,也没什么问题,关键看个人
喜欢
4.1 学习JSP/Servlet
在Java EE 中,首先要学习JSP/Servlet (结合Tomcat、MySQL)技术,建议JSP1.2/2.X
的知识都要掌握,毕竟现在很多的在用系统都还 是基于JSP1.2,学习JSP,还必须掌握一
些外延技术,如:你还得掌握HTML基础知识,最好再掌握些JavaScript、CSS 的技术,而
了解XML是必不可少的 (至少描述性配置信息是通过XML来描述的)。在学习JSP/Servlet
过程中,应该
文档评论(0)